F21A/0457 is a planning application to Fingal County Council for replacing existing flat roof of the side extension with a new hip roof, received on 31 Aug 2021; permission was granted on 18 Oct 2021.

Zoning at the site

RS - Residential: Ensure that any new development in existing areas would have a minimal impact on and enhance existing residential amenity.

R2 — Existing residential

RS - Residential: Provide for residential development and protect and improve residential amenity

An established residential area. The objective is to protect existing residential amenity as well as to provide housing — which is the objective a neighbour's objection to an overbearing extension is usually argued under.
